Grasping Drain Pump Capacity Explained

A drain pump's power is a crucial factor to evaluate when choosing the right pump for your needs. It refers to the amount of water the pump can move in a specific time frame, typically measured in gallons per minute (GPM) or liters per hour (LPH).

A higher capacity means the pump can manage larger volumes of water more rapidly. Think about your appliance's water usage and any potential drainage needs when selecting a pump with an appropriate capacity. A smaller capacity pump may be sufficient for minor tasks, website while larger capacities are needed for heavy-duty applications like washing machines or sump pumps.

Drain Pump Power and Flow Rates

Selecting the appropriate drain pump involves considering both its horsepower and flow rate. Horsepower indicates the pump's strength and ability to move water, while the flow rate specifies the volume of water it can push per unit of time. For applications requiring a high volume of water movement, like draining pools or large sumps, a powerful pump with a ample flow rate is essential. Conversely, smaller drain pumps for sinks or laundry areas may only require a smaller horsepower and flow rate. It's crucial to match the pump's capabilities to your specific needs to ensure efficient and effective drainage.

Drain Strategies for Quieter Pumps

Keeping your drain unit running smoothly and quietly is important for a comfortable home environment. If you're experiencing excessive noise from your wastewater unit, there are several things you can do to reduce the disturbance. First, ensure the pump is properly installed. A loose or improperly fitted pump can create vibrations that lead to noise. Next, check the connections for any leaks or restrictions. These issues can cause increased pressure and generate louder operatng hums.

Another common factor of noise is a worn-out impeller. Examine the impeller for any cracks. Replacing a deteriorated impeller can significantly reduce sound. You may also want to consider adding sound isolating materials around the pump location. This can help to muffle the noise and create a quieter environment.

Drain System Safety Precautions

Operating a drain pump securely is essential for preventing potential damage to your system and ensuring your longevity. Always read the manufacturer's instructions before using your pump, and comply with all safety guidelines listed. It's crucial to inspect the pump regularly for indications of wear or issues, such as unusual noises, vibrations, or leaks. Quickly address any concerns and contact a qualified technician if necessary.

  • Verify the pump is properly grounded to prevent electrical shocks.
  • Don't ever operate the pump without adequate ventilation.
  • Store flammable materials away from the pump and its operating area.

Unplug the pump from the power source before servicing. Constantly use appropriate personal protective equipment, such as gloves and safety glasses, when working with the pump.
